This theory suggests wiggling the mouse cursor actually did make Windows 95 run faster
It wasn't just in your head (maybe).
Keep up to date with the most important stories and the best deals, as picked by the PC Gamer team.
You are now subscribed
Your newsletter sign-up was successful
Want to add more newsletters?
Every Friday
GamesRadar+
Your weekly update on everything you could ever want to know about the games you already love, games we know you're going to love in the near future, and tales from the communities that surround them.
Every Thursday
GTA 6 O'clock
Our special GTA 6 newsletter, with breaking news, insider info, and rumor analysis from the award-winning GTA 6 O'clock experts.
Every Friday
Knowledge
From the creators of Edge: A weekly videogame industry newsletter with analysis from expert writers, guidance from professionals, and insight into what's on the horizon.
Every Thursday
The Setup
Hardware nerds unite, sign up to our free tech newsletter for a weekly digest of the hottest new tech, the latest gadgets on the test bench, and much more.
Every Wednesday
Switch 2 Spotlight
Sign up to our new Switch 2 newsletter, where we bring you the latest talking points on Nintendo's new console each week, bring you up to date on the news, and recommend what games to play.
Every Saturday
The Watchlist
Subscribe for a weekly digest of the movie and TV news that matters, direct to your inbox. From first-look trailers, interviews, reviews and explainers, we've got you covered.
Once a month
SFX
Get sneak previews, exclusive competitions and details of special events each month!
There are many ways you can speed up your PC, everything from overclocking to upgrading your hardware. (A solid state drive in place of a mechanical hard drive does wonders.) One forgotten method, however, is moving your mouse cursor around like a lunatic.
You might remember frantically pushing your mouse around your desktop while waiting for Windows 95 to finish installing or loading a program, or some other task that was taking FOR-EV-ER. It was a much different era back then, before SSDs and fancy multi-core processors.
Well, guess what? That little trick might have actually sped things up. There's a thread on StackExchange that explains there is a very real reason why moving the mouse cursor appeared to improve performance in Windows 95. In short, that's because it did. There is the lengthier explanation, in full:
"This is because of a flaw in the way Windows 95 generates events, and the fact that many applications are event driven.
"Windows 95 applications often use asynchronous I/O, that is they ask for some file operation like a copy to be performed and then tell the OS that they can be put to sleep until that operation finishes. By sleeping they allow other applications to run, rather than wasting CPU time endlessly asking if the file operation has completed yet.
"For reasons that are not entirely clear, but probably due to performance problems on low end machines, Windows 95 tends to bundle up the messages about I/O completion and doesn't immediately wake up the application to service them. However, it does wake the application for user input, presumably to keep it feeling responsive, and when the application is awake it will handle any pending I/O messages too.
"Thus wiggling the mouse causes the application to process I/O messages faster, and install quicker. The effect was quite pronounced; large applications that could take an hour to install could be reduced to 15 minutes with suitable mouse input."
Keep up to date with the most important stories and the best deals, as picked by the PC Gamer team.
So there you have it, maybe all those mouse feet you wore out weren't for nothing.
Thanks, Tom Standage
Paul has been playing PC games and raking his knuckles on computer hardware since the Commodore 64. He does not have any tattoos, but thinks it would be cool to get one that reads LOAD"*",8,1. In his off time, he rides motorcycles and wrestles alligators (only one of those is true).


